As National Gardening Week comes to a close, we’re gearing up to get green-fingered again. And where better to seek inspiration than in Scotland’s gorgeous outdoor spaces? From castles with historic walled gardens to botanic idylls with their own microclimate and even contemporary sculpture parks, you might be surprised by the diversity found across the country. Whether you want to admire the rhododendrons in bloom at this time of year or you really miss the sight of palm trees, you’ll find no shortage of options to sate your inner botanist. Offers over £234,000: Light and bright family home in convenient but peaceful setting Updated: 05/03/2021, 2:30 pm © Raeburn Christie Clark Set in a quiet and peaceful cul-de-sac and with woodland walks on the doorstep, this stylish Aberdeen property has been home to the Mackay family for more than five years. With restrictions on travel in place, Clare, her husband Douglas and their children Macaulay and Georgina have enjoyed being able to go on walks to Hazlehead Park and neighbouring woodlands. Clare said the close proximity of both the city centre as well as greener areas was what attracted her and her husband to the two-bedroom semi-detached dwellinghouse on Woodburn Crescent. She added: “You can also easily walk to the beautiful Johnston Gardens – it’s great you can walk to different areas.
